2024-03-09 11:27:10 +01:00
|
|
|
.toggle-btns {
|
|
|
|
|
position: sticky;
|
|
|
|
|
}
|
2024-03-10 19:24:24 +01:00
|
|
|
button.toggle.open:not(.see-more) {
|
2024-01-26 11:03:42 +01:00
|
|
|
font-weight: bold;
|
|
|
|
|
}
|
|
|
|
|
|
2024-04-07 09:57:55 +02:00
|
|
|
#tabs button.toggle {
|
|
|
|
|
transition: margin 0.4s var(--curve-sine);
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
#tabs.minimized button.toggle.left {
|
|
|
|
|
margin-left: calc(-4px - var(--width));
|
|
|
|
|
}
|
2024-01-26 11:03:42 +01:00
|
|
|
button.toggle.left::after {
|
|
|
|
|
margin-left: var(--unit--horizontal);
|
|
|
|
|
}
|
|
|
|
|
button.toggle.left.close::after {
|
|
|
|
|
content: "+";
|
|
|
|
|
}
|
|
|
|
|
button.toggle.left.open::after {
|
|
|
|
|
content: "-";
|
|
|
|
|
}
|
|
|
|
|
|
2024-04-07 09:57:55 +02:00
|
|
|
#tabs.minimized button.toggle.right {
|
|
|
|
|
margin-right: calc(-4px - var(--width));
|
|
|
|
|
}
|
2024-01-26 11:03:42 +01:00
|
|
|
button.toggle.right::before {
|
|
|
|
|
margin-right: var(--unit--horizontal);
|
|
|
|
|
}
|
|
|
|
|
button.toggle.right.close::before {
|
|
|
|
|
content: "+";
|
|
|
|
|
}
|
|
|
|
|
button.toggle.right.open::before {
|
|
|
|
|
content: "-";
|
|
|
|
|
}
|
|
|
|
|
|
2024-03-10 12:03:31 +01:00
|
|
|
#tabs {
|
2024-04-06 11:55:51 +02:00
|
|
|
width: 100%;
|
2024-04-06 10:08:45 +02:00
|
|
|
z-index: 1;
|
2024-04-07 09:57:55 +02:00
|
|
|
|
|
|
|
|
position: sticky;
|
|
|
|
|
top: calc(var(--unit--vertical) * 8);
|
|
|
|
|
transform: translateY(calc(0rem - var(--unit--vertical-relative) * 4));
|
2024-03-10 12:03:31 +01:00
|
|
|
}
|
|
|
|
|
|
2024-03-09 11:27:10 +01:00
|
|
|
.active-tab {
|
2024-04-06 11:55:51 +02:00
|
|
|
position: absolute;
|
|
|
|
|
max-height: calc(var(--unit--vertical-relative) * 17);
|
2024-03-09 11:27:10 +01:00
|
|
|
overflow: auto;
|
2024-03-12 17:38:53 +01:00
|
|
|
transition: max-height 0.5s ease-in-out;
|
2024-04-06 11:55:51 +02:00
|
|
|
padding: var(--unit--vertical) 0;
|
2024-03-10 12:03:31 +01:00
|
|
|
}
|
2024-04-06 10:08:45 +02:00
|
|
|
/* ================= SCROLLBAR ================= */
|
|
|
|
|
/* Works on Firefox */
|
|
|
|
|
|
|
|
|
|
.active-tab {
|
|
|
|
|
scrollbar-width: thin;
|
|
|
|
|
scrollbar-color: #fff transparent;
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
/* Works on Chrome, Edge, and Safari */
|
|
|
|
|
|
|
|
|
|
.active-tab::-webkit-scrollbar {
|
|
|
|
|
width: 3px;
|
|
|
|
|
height: auto;
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
.active-tab::-webkit-scrollbar-track {
|
|
|
|
|
background: transparent;
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
.active-tab::-webkit-scrollbar-thumb {
|
|
|
|
|
background-color: #fff;
|
|
|
|
|
border-radius: 1px;
|
|
|
|
|
border: none;
|
|
|
|
|
}
|
2024-03-10 12:03:31 +01:00
|
|
|
|
2024-03-10 19:24:24 +01:00
|
|
|
.texts__year.short .year__edito {
|
|
|
|
|
display: -webkit-box;
|
|
|
|
|
-webkit-box-orient: vertical;
|
2024-03-12 17:41:59 +01:00
|
|
|
-webkit-line-clamp: 5;
|
2024-03-10 19:24:24 +01:00
|
|
|
overflow: hidden;
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
.texts__year .see-more {
|
|
|
|
|
width: 100%;
|
|
|
|
|
margin-top: calc(var(--unit--vertical) / 2);
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
@media screen and (min-width: 640px) {
|
2024-04-07 11:09:43 +02:00
|
|
|
[data-template="home"] #tabs {
|
2024-03-10 19:24:24 +01:00
|
|
|
margin-top: calc(0px - (10 * var(--unit--vertical)));
|
|
|
|
|
}
|
|
|
|
|
button.toggle.left::after {
|
|
|
|
|
margin-left: calc(var(--unit--horizontal) / 2);
|
|
|
|
|
}
|
|
|
|
|
button.toggle.right::before {
|
|
|
|
|
margin-right: calc(var(--unit--horizontal) / 2);
|
|
|
|
|
}
|
|
|
|
|
}
|